hadoop目录tmp内存过大
时间: 2023-07-04 19:26:28 浏览: 100
在Hadoop中,/tmp目录是用于存储临时数据的,如果/tmp目录的内存使用过大,可能会导致Hadoop集群的性能下降或者其他问题。
为了解决这个问题,可以考虑进行如下操作:
1. 清理/tmp目录中的临时文件,可以使用如下命令:
```
hadoop fs -rm -r /tmp/*
```
这个命令会删除/tmp目录下的所有文件和目录,所以请谨慎使用。
2. 修改Hadoop配置文件,将/tmp目录指向其他的目录。可以在Hadoop的配置文件core-site.xml中添加如下配置:
```
<property>
<name>hadoop.tmp.dir</name>
<value>/path/to/other/directory</value>
</property>
```
其中,/path/to/other/directory是指向其他目录的路径。
3. 调整Hadoop集群中各个节点的内存配置。可以根据集群的实际情况,调整每个节点的内存配置,以避免/tmp目录的内存使用过大。
请注意,在进行任何修改之前,请先备份Hadoop的配置文件以及相关数据,以避免数据丢失。
阅读全文